What does a drug development project manager do?

A Drug Development Project Manager oversees and coordinates all aspects of pharmaceutical product development, from early research through clinical trials to regulatory approval and market launch. They manage cross-functional teams, timelines, budgets, and communications to ensure projects meet scientific, regulatory, and business goals. These professionals play a critical role in identifying risks, troubleshooting issues, and ensuring compliance with industry standards. Their work helps bring new therapies to market efficiently and safely.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a drug development project manager, and why are they important?

A Drug Development Project Manager requires expertise in pharmaceutical sciences, regulatory requirements, and project management, often supported by a relevant degree and PMP certification. Familiarity with project management tools (like MS Project or Smartsheet), clinical trial management systems, and documentation platforms is essential. Excellent leadership, strategic communication, and problem-solving abilities help navigate complex timelines and cross-functional teams. These skills ensure efficient project execution, regulatory compliance, and successful advancement of drug candidates through development phases.

What is the difference between Drug Development Project Manager vs Clinical Research Associate?

AspectDrug Development Project ManagerClinical Research Associate
CredentialsBachelor's/Master's in life sciences, PMP certification often preferredBachelor's in life sciences, clinical research certification beneficial
Work EnvironmentCoordinates multiple teams across drug development phasesMonitors clinical trial sites and ensures protocol compliance
Industry UsageUsed in pharmaceutical and biotech companies during drug developmentPrimarily in clinical trial sites and CROs

The Drug Development Project Manager oversees the entire drug development process, coordinating teams and managing timelines. In contrast, the Clinical Research Associate focuses on monitoring clinical trials at sites to ensure compliance and data integrity. Both roles are essential in the drug development pipeline but differ in scope and responsibilities.

How to become a drug development project manager?

To become a drug development project manager, candidates typically need a bachelor's degree in a relevant field such as life sciences, pharmacy, or engineering, along with experience in pharmaceutical or biotech project management. Many professionals pursue certifications like PMP (Project Management Professional) to enhance their credentials. Strong organizational, communication, and regulatory knowledge are essential for managing complex drug development processes effectively.
